Hancock Fabrics, Inc. (NYSE:HKF), today reported that sales in the four-week period ended August 27, 2005 totaled $29.3 million compared with $30.7 million in the same period of the prior year. Sales in comparable stores decreased 6.3% in August. In the first seven months of fiscal 2005, total sales were $210.4 million versus $225.6 million in the same period of fiscal 2004. Comparable store sales decreased 7.3% for this seven-month period. Jane Aggers, Chief Executive Officer, commented, "Our stores have now completed the makeover process, and we continue to ship new merchandise assortments from our distribution center to the stores in preparation for the fall selling season." Hancock also reported that nine stores remain closed due to Hurricane Katrina, while the Company's distribution center and corporate offices were unaffected. Hancock Fabrics, Inc. is a specialty retailer of fabric and related home sewing and decorating accessories. The Company operates 447 retail fabric stores in 43 states and operates an internet store under the domain name, www.hancockfabrics.com.
